
Obituary of Irene Brewer
With deep sorrow and heartfelt, we announce the passing of Irene Brewer, aged 77, who left us peacefully on June 5, 2025, in Moncton, New Brunswick. Born on September 1, 1947, in Foote's Cove, Newfoundland and Labrador, she carried with her the warmth and resilience of her roots throughout her life. Irene was a light in all the lives of all who knew her.
Irene was a devoted mom, cherished nan, loving sister, and friend. Her love for her family was unwavering and deeply felt by those closest to her. She leaves behind her daughters Leanne Hall of Irishtown, NB, and Tracey Sherwood (Marty Sherwood) of Indian Mountain, NB who were the pride of her heart. Her legacy lives on through her grandchildren Samantha Hall and Gordon Legacy (Mikayla Legacy) brought immense joy to her life; 17 siblings and numerous nieces, nephews and other family and friends.
She was predeceased by her beloved husband Gordon Brewer in 2017. Their bond remained a cherished part of Irene’s life and memory.
Irene was a shining light whenever she walked in to a room. Her positive energy always filled your heart when in her presence. She was one of the most determined, loving, independent, caring people you would have the fortunate of having met. One of Irene’s greatest joys was spending time at her cabin in Main Brook. It was there that she found peace and happiness surrounded by nature and the company of friends and family. The cabin served as a gathering place filled with laughter, stories, and lasting memories—a true reflection of the love she shared so freely.
Irene’s kindness and generous spirit touched many lives. Her presence will be deeply missed but fondly remembered by all who knew her.
